Philosophical activity in the Venezuelan colonial and emancipatory periods


Abstract:

The purpose of this research is to analyze the intellectual activity developed in the colonial and emancipatory periods in Venezuela from a hermeneutic perspective that tries to interpret the philosophical reflections of both generations circumstantially. Conclusions are that, although it is true that Venezuelan intellectuals were influenced by European thought, many of them managed to understand the reality that characterized our peoples and took on the historical commitment to fight against European colonialism and lay the foundations for creating new autonomous and sovereign republics, which, in order to conquer their independence, had to work for cultural emancipation and the construction of a continental mother land.
